Cô Đơn Trên Sofa
Trúc Nhân
There's a particular cruelty embedded in the title of "Cô Đơn Trên Sofa" (Lonely on the Sofa) — it's not loneliness in some vast, cinematic landscape, but the small, domestic kind. The kind that finds you in your own home, in your most familiar chair. Trúc Nhân leans into this intimacy entirely. The production is deliberately sparse: a piano loop that repeats with slight variations, a rhythm track that feels almost like ambient breath, and negative space used as a compositional tool. His vocal delivery is at its most unguarded here — less performance, more confession — with subtle catches and soft dynamics that communicate emotional exhaustion without melodrama. The song traces the aftermath of connection lost: not the dramatic rupture but the hours and days that follow, when the absence becomes architectural, when a piece of furniture becomes a monument to someone who no longer sits in it. It resonates deeply within Vietnamese pop's emotional vernacular, where domestic specificity — objects, rooms, daily routines — frequently carries the weight of larger emotional truths. This is 2 AM music, best encountered when sleep won't come and you need a song that already knows exactly how you feel, not one that tries to fix it.
